The government has reached an agreement with the US’ Progress Rail Locomotive (PRL) to supply 70 locomotives by the end of June 2020, Transport Ministry Kamel El Wazir said on the sidelines of a conference. The minister said that President Abdel Fattah El Sisi reached an agreement with the company chairman on Saturday to reduce the price by USD 45 mn to USD 405 mn for 141 locomotives. The Transport Ministry said last month that it will sign a USD 430 mn agreement with PRL to purchase 50 new locomotives and repair 50 existing ones.
